Health Implications of the E-cigarette Ban

From a public health perspective, the ban is seen as a preventive measure. One major concern is the potential health risks associated with vaping, which may include respiratory and cardiovascular issues. Moreover, the appeal of e-cigarettes to teenagers and young adults has been alarming, as studies have suggested that vaping can serve as a gateway to traditional smoking. By removing these products from the shelves, health agencies aim to curb this growing trend and protect the younger population from nicotine addiction.

This preventive strategy could, in the long term, lead to a decrease in healthcare costs related to nicotine addiction and associated diseases.

In addition, the ban might motivate smokers to opt for complete cessation, rather than seeking alternative means that might seem less harmful but still sustain nicotine dependency.

Industrial and Economic Impact

The impact on the e-cigarette industry and its economic ramifications cannot be overstated. The ban creates a significant setback for manufacturers and retailers who have invested heavily in this market. Companies may face financial losses, and those that primarily deal in e-cigarettes may even consider revising their business models to focus on alternative products or markets. Furthermore, it has prompted the industry to innovate, perhaps leading to the development of safer products that comply with health regulations.

Consumer Response and Market Dynamics

For consumers, the ban can lead to the exploration of alternatives or a potential return to conventional tobacco products, a move that contradicts the intent behind the ban. This dynamic could lead to black markets for e-cigarettes, as has been seen with other prohibited substances, further complicating enforcement and public safety efforts.

In regions where bans are implemented, there might be a demand for smoking cessation programs, increasing opportunities for organizations focused on public health interventions.
